Description
Soft, sweet sugar cookies topped with your favorite frosting, perfect for any occasion.
Ingredients
Scale
- 2 3/4 cups all-purpose flour
- 1 teaspoon baking soda
- 1/2 teaspoon baking powder
- 1 cup unsalted butter, softened
- 1 1/2 cups white sugar
- 1 egg
- 1 teaspoon vanilla extract
- 1/2 teaspoon almond extract
- 3/4 teaspoon salt
- Frosting of choice (buttercream recommended)
Instructions
- Preheat the oven to 375°F (190°C).
- In a bowl, combine the flour, baking soda, and baking powder; set aside.
- In a large bowl, cream together the butter and sugar until smooth and fluffy.
- Beat in the egg, vanilla extract, and almond extract, mixing until well blended.
- Gradually blend in the dry ingredients until combined.
- Roll rounded teaspoonfuls of dough into balls, and place them onto ungreased cookie sheets.
- Flatten each ball slightly with a glass to give it that classic cookie shape.
- Bake for 8 to 10 minutes in the preheated oven, or until the edges are golden brown.
- Once cool, frost the cookies with your favorite frosting.
Notes
For best results, use room temperature ingredients and don’t overmix the dough.
